Contracts
Distribution
Bridge
Website
Electra Protocol Blockchain, Multi Layer Explorer
Search
Supply:
18,320,711,831
Lastest Block:
1,955,331
Utxos:
1,983,120
Nodes:
346
OmniXEP Contracts:
274
Block detail
[STAKE]
21/06/2021 19:20:16 UTC
Txid
407667ced7d970a5486dbe0e7519a3f93b1291f78f02fdcdc6d1521394c8affc
Block
191,500
Block hash
5186a455d61524cfadc6bdb0033dab674b30ba9d2dbea6168008a79c1c3729e8
Stake amount
71.77216626 XEP
Sender
ep1q2fhzdffn3fslkp9j8ltzzlvxky2awgxkze52kv
Recipient
ep1q2fhzdffn3fslkp9j8ltzzlvxky2awgxkze52kv
(1,011,988.13249466 XEP)